P and D Enterprises has a good deal on Nikon scopes right now. A Monarch 3 2.5-10x42 is a very good scope...$365.00. There are some Nikon Prostaffs which are plenty fine scopes for less.
Pick up a rifle there for $400-500.
Buy some scope mounting hardware and they will mount the scope so it fits you for free.
